What Vegetables to Serve With Cold Crab Dip
Cold crab dip is a classic appetizer that pairs well with a variety of vegetables. The light and creamy dip complements the crunchy texture of vegetables, making it an excellent choice for parties and gatherings. Some of the best vegetables to serve with cold crab dip include:
- Carrots. Carrots are a great option for serving with cold crab dip as they are crunchy, sweet and flavorful. Carrots can be served raw or lightly cooked, depending on your preference.
- Celery. Celery is another crunchy vegetable that pairs well with cold crab dip. It has a mild flavor that will not overpower the flavor of the dip. Celery can be served raw or lightly cooked.
- Bell Peppers. Bell peppers are an excellent addition to any vegetable platter. They provide a nice sweetness that compliments the flavor of the dip. Bell peppers can be served raw or lightly cooked.
- Cucumbers. Cucumbers are another great option for serving with cold crab dip. They are crisp and refreshing, which makes them perfect for dipping into the creamy dip. Cucumbers can be served either raw or lightly cooked.
In addition to these vegetables, you can also serve other fresh produce such as cherry tomatoes, radishes, broccoli, cauliflower and zucchini. These all make great additions to any vegetable platter and help to add color and texture to your dish. You can also dress up your vegetable platter by adding some fresh herbs such as parsley or dill, which will add a burst of flavor to each bite.

What Crackers to Serve With Cold Crab Dip
When it comes to serving crackers with cold crab dip, there are a few options to choose from. For starters, you can’t go wrong with good old-fashioned buttery crackers like Ritz or Town House. These are classic and timeless choices that pair perfectly with creamy dips. Or, if you’re looking for something a bit heartier, consider using Triscuits or Wheat Thins. These are great options for those who prefer more substantial crackers that stand up well to heavier dips.
If you’re looking for something a bit more unique, consider using gourmet crackers such as garlic-flavored crostini or olive oil-infused water crackers. Gourmet crackers can add interesting flavor and texture to your dip, making it an even more enjoyable experience for your guests! Lastly, if you’re looking for an even healthier option, try using whole grain crackers like Wasa or Finn Crisp. These are great alternatives for those who want to keep their snack light and nutritious.
Regardless of which type of cracker you choose to serve with your cold crab dip, the important thing is that it complements the dip nicely. Experiment with different flavors and textures until you find the perfect combination!

What Chips to Serve With Cold Crab Dip
Cold crab dip is a delicious and simple appetizer that can be served at any event. It’s creamy, savory, and pairs perfectly with the right chips. The type of chips you choose to serve with your cold crab dip will depend on your personal taste and the overall theme of your gathering. Here are some great chip options to consider:
- Tortilla Chips: Tortilla chips are a classic choice for serving with cold crab dip. These crunchy chips come in a variety of shapes and flavors, so there’s something to suit everyone’s tastes. Look for thicker-than-usual tortilla chips if you want them to stand up well to the dip.
- Potato Chips: Potato chips are always a crowd pleaser and pair well with cold crab dip. Choose classic potato chips for a salty flavor, or opt for kettle-cooked or flavored varieties for something more unique.
- Pita Chips: Pita chips have a slightly different texture than tortilla and potato chips, making them an interesting option when serving cold crab dip. You can also find pita chips in many flavors, from garlic to roasted red pepper.
- Flatbread Crackers: Crispy flatbread crackers are an excellent choice when serving cold crab dip. The flat shape makes them easy to scoop up the dip, while their crunchy texture enhances the flavor of the dish.
No matter which type of chip you choose to serve with your cold crab dip, it’s sure to be a hit! Be sure to select high-quality ingredients so that your guests have an unforgettable experience that they’ll want to recreate again and again.
What Herbs to Serve With Cold Crab Dip?
Crab dip is a delicious appetizer that can be served at any get-together. Whether you’re hosting a formal dinner party or just having friends over for drinks and appetizers, crab dip is always a hit! But what herbs should you serve with it to really make the flavor pop? Here are some of the best herbs to serve with cold crab dip:
- Parsley: Fresh parsley adds a bright, herbaceous flavor to the dip. It also looks great as a garnish.
- Cilantro: Cilantro has an assertive flavor that pairs well with the delicate sweetness of crab. It’s also an excellent way to add some extra color to your presentation.
- Chives: Chives have a mild onion-like flavor that complements the sweetness of the crab. They also look great as a garnish.
- Dill: Fresh dill is another herb that pairs nicely with crab dip. Its delicate anise flavor adds depth and complexity to the dish.
These herbs can be added directly to the dip or used as a garnish for added visual appeal. If you’re feeling adventurous, you can combine several different herbs for an even more flavorful result! Just remember not to overpower the delicate flavors of the crab. A little bit goes a long way!
